    Shelter and Settlements Specialist at the Norwegian Refugee Council (NRC)

    ArchinformantBy ArchinformantAugust 15, 20221 Comment5 Mins Read

    The Norwegian Refugee Council (NRC) is a non-governmental, humanitarian organization with 60 years of experience in helping to create a safer and more dignified life for refugees and internally displaced people. NRC advocates for the rights of displaced populations and offers assistance within the shelter, emergency food security, and water, sanitation and hygiene sectors.

    We are recruiting to fill the position below:

    Job Title: Shelter and Settlements Specialist

    Job Identification: 6918
    Location: Nigeria
    Job Schedule: Full time
    Job Category: Shelter
    Reports to: Head of Programme
    Supervision of: Technical (dotted-line) management of PMs/Coordinator

    Job Description
    What you will do:

    • As a Shelter Specialist or Shelter Programme Development  Manager (PDM), you will be responsible for the technical and strategic development of the Shelter and Settlements Core Competency (CC), and you will provide strategic direction and quality assurance for NRC programming. In both cases, you will be responsible for mentoring, training and capacity building staff. You will also take a lead role on advocacy and coordination, as well as programme design and proposal development for the fundraising for the CC.
    • You will be part of the of the Programme Unit (PU) and contribute to the strategic direction of the Core Competency.

    Responsibilities
    You will be responsible for the following:

    • Develop Shelter and Settlements country strategy and develop technical guidance that are aligned with regional and global strategies and priorities
    • Follow up on compliance with contractual commitments, ensure high technical quality and synergies in project implementation
    • Identify trends technical standards and provide technical direction and project implementation support
    • Provide systematic training and build capacity of staff in S&S approaches including cash-based interventions and market-based programme
    • Contribute to fundraising, developing and revising funding proposals, budgets and donor reports
    • Represent NRC in relevant forums/clusters, including with national authorities and donors
    • Promote the rights of refugees, IDPs and returnees in line with the advocacy strategy

    In addition, as PDM, you will also be responsible for:

    • Overall management of project staff
    • Coordinating and managing S&S project implementation (activities, budget and project documentation) in line with proposals, strategies and donor requirements

    What you will bring:

    • Minimum of 5 years of experience within technical expertise area in a humanitarian/ recovery context
    • Minimum of 2 years of Shelter and Settlements expertise (as Specialist, Technical Adviser or Project Manager)
    • Bachelor’s Degree or similar in relevant field
    • A clear interest and understanding of humanitarian issues from emergency to protracted crisis
    • A clear interest and understanding of Protection Mainstreaming (Safe & Inclusive Programming)
    • Experience from working in complex and volatile environments
    • Skills in market analysis, cash-based interventions and market-based programmes
    • Excellent analytical skills and communication skills in writing and speaking
    • Fluency in English both written and verbal; in addition, proficiency in French is required based on the contextual needs (Central and West Africa)
    • Proficiency in additional languages is an asset. Please state your language(s) proficiency in your application.
